    I love picking up to-go orders from TajineXpress as I live just down the street. It definitely…read morefeels like a community/neighborhood spot as it's kind of tucked away on an unsuspecting part of Goldenrod, but don't let that keep you away! The food here is made with love. My go-to order is the Vegetarian Platter with a rotating side and sweets. This dish comes with hummus, zaalouk (eggplant spread), Moroccan salad (tomatoes, red onions, and green peppers), and pita bread. It always tastes so fresh! I enjoy the variety of this platter as well as the variations of each item as the seasoning can vary slightly. This platter would also make a great appetizer to share. Today, I also tried the Falafel Sandwich for the first time. I enjoyed the texture of the bread- crispy crust with a soft interior. The falafel was delicious! Great flavor. Not too dense, not dry. The toppings paired well with the falafel. THE GARLIC SAUCE! That sauce was so good! My only wish was that there was more of it. Next time, I'll definitely order it with extra. The sandwich was very filling, especially paired with.... THE FRIES. What a surprise! These are some of the best fries I've ever had. LOL They were perfectly crispy on the outside, yet the right ratio of potato-y for a fry. The flavor was great, so much so I ate all of them plain. No ketchup needed! Although I bet they would taste great dipped in their garlic sauce or Harissa hot sauce. For a sweet treat, I ordered Almond Ghriba and Pistachio Baklava. The Almond Ghriba is my new favorite! It's similar in texture to my all-time favorite shortbread cookies and the almond flavor is delightful. A subtle sweet, if you will. The Pistachio Baklava was also tasty, but too sweet for my preference. The pistachio gave it a wonderful nutty flavor that helped tame the sweetness. The Baklava would pair well with their espresso! I've ordered to-go from here several times. The service is always quick and the food never disappoints! I've dined-in only once and the ambiance makes you feel like you're in Morocco. Beautiful decor! The colors, the patterns. It's wonderful to take in as you wait for your food to arrive. I need to visit more often!
